On June 18, Ca Mau province held a conference to summarize the program to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ses in the province. Secretary of Ca Mau Provincial Party Committee Nguyen Ho Hai chaired the conference.
Implementing the emulation movement "Joining hands to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ses nationwide in 2025", Ca Mau province has issued documents and synchronously implemented the Project to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ses with a determined, urgent and effective spirit.
On November 12, 2024, Ca Mau province held the Launching Ceremony of the Program to Eliminate Temporary and Dilapidated Houses in Hamlet 10, Tri Phai Commune, Thoi Binh District. On June 17, 2025, Ca Mau province happily held the inauguration ceremony and handed over the last house out of a total of 4,400 houses of the project.
After about 8 months of implementation, the whole province of Ca Mau has completed 4,400 houses (3,463 new houses, 937 houses repaired), nearly 3 months ahead of schedule, with a total implementation cost of 235 billion 890 million VND.
Speaking at the Conference, Secretary of the Ca Mau Provincial Party Committee Nguyen Ho Hai emphasized that the implementation of eliminating temporary and dilapidated houses in the economic conditions of Ca Mau province still has many difficulties while implementing the apparatus arrangement and implementing a two-level government, but the Program is not delayed or interrupted.
This shows the strong and synchronous leadership and direction from all levels of government, the close coordination of departments, branches, sectors and localities; clear assignment of responsibilities to each unit and locality in performing tasks and, most of all, the consensus of the people.
“Through this program, we see that eliminating temporary and dilapidated houses is not only a social security goal, but also a manifestation of profound humanity, of the Party and State's care and concern for people with many difficulties and disadvantages in society,” the Secretary of the Ca Mau Provincial Party Committee stated.
Following the success of the Program to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ses; on this occasion, Ca Mau province launched a project to support livelihoods for households with meritorious services to the revolution, poor households, near-poor households, and ethnic minority households in need of livelihood support in the province, aiming at the goal of settling down, finding a job, and sustainable development.
Accordingly, livelihood support is not about giving fish, but about giving fishing rods, so that each person can become the subject of economic development and change their own lives.
Mr. Nguyen Ho Hai suggested that localities continue to review and have appropriate support policies for households in difficult circumstances who need housing support but are not eligible for support under the Project to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ses in the province.
At the same time, Ca Mau province supported the livelihoods of 90 families of revolutionary contributors in difficult circumstances (support level of 10 million VND in cash/household; 10 households in each district and city) and awarded 180 scholarships to 180 students from poor and near-poor households with good or excellent academic performance in the 2024-2025 school year (payment level of 2 million VND in cash/scholarship; 20 students in each district and city).
On this occasion, the Chairman of the People's Committee of Ca Mau province awarded certificates of merit to 9 groups that provided funding for the province to build houses; 47 groups and 117 individuals with outstanding achievements, making practical and effective contributions to the Program to eliminate temporary and dilapidated houses in the province.
